- The distance between Esfahan, Iran and Gafsa, Tunisia is approximately 3,954 km or 2,457 mi.
- To reach Esfahan in this distance one would set out from Gafsa bearing 80.7° or E and follow the great circles arc to approach Esfahan bearing 105.1° or ESE .
- Esfahan has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k) whereas Gafsa has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
- Esfahan is in or near the warm temperate desert scrub biome whereas Gafsa is in or near the subtropical desert bi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 2.6 °C (4.7°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 7.2 °C (13°F) more in Esfahan.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to semicont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 81 mm (3.2 in) less which is equivalent to 81 l/m² (1.99 US gal/ft²) or 810,000 l/ha (86,594 US gal/ac) less. About 4/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 1.9° higher in Esfahan than in Gafsa.
- Relative humidity levels are 17.9%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 8.6°C (15.4°F) lower.
